Web26 de abr. de 2010 · While Maslow’s hierarchy makes sense from an intuitive standpoint, there is little evidence to support its hierarchical aspect. In fact, there is evidence that contradicts the order of needs specified by the model. For example, some cultures appear to place social needs before any others. WebMaslow's Hierarchy of Needs . Web14 de may. de 2024 · According to Maslow’s Motivation theory, the physiological needs at the base of the pyramid are the most basic of human needs. At work, these would be represented by providing staff with a pleasant working environment with break times for snacks, meals and drinks and a dedicated area to enjoy these away from their workstation.
